sql
深入解析SQL网络端口:如何配置与安全保障
在现代数据库管理中,SQL网络端口是一个至关重要的概念。无论是对企业的数据库进行访问,还是确保数据的安全性,正确配置和使用SQL网络端口都具有关键意义。本文将深入探讨SQL网络端口的定义、常见类型、配置方法以及安全保障措施,以帮助读者更好地理解这一领域。
什么是SQL网络端口?
在计算机网络的环境中,端口是用于标识网络中的特定服务或应用的一种逻辑概念。SQL网络端口是数据库管理系统(DBMS)使用的端口,通过这些端口,客户端可以与数据库进行通信。不同的数据库管理系统可能使用不同的端口号,因此了解这些端口在结构和使用中的重要性极为关键。
常见的SQL网络端口
在不同的数据库系统中,常用的SQL网络端口主要包括:
- MySQL:默认端口是3306。
- Microsoft SQL Server:默认端口是1433。
- PostgreSQL:默认端口是5432。
- Oracle Database:默认端口是1521。
了解这些默认端口对于DBA(数据库管理员)进行网络配置、故障排查以及性能优化具有重要作用。
如何配置SQL网络端口
配置SQL网络端口的步骤主要取决于您使用的数据库系统。尽管具体操作可能有所不同,以下是一般性的指导:
- 确定数据库实例的运行端口。确保您熟悉当前实例的配置文件,了解其实例使用的端口号。
- 修改配置文件。例如,对于MySQL,您可以在my.cnf文件中找到并修改port参数,确保理顺端口号。
- 重启数据库服务。更改完配置后,需要重启数据库服务以使新的端口设置生效。
- 配置防火墙设置。如果存在防火墙,确保已允许所配置的端口通过防火墙,以便客户端可以进行访问。
关于SQL网络端口的安全保障
在信息安全日益受到重视的当下,确保SQL网络端口的安全性至关重要。以下是一些有效的安全保障措施:
- 使用强密码:确保所有数据库用户都有强密码,以防止未经授权的访问。
- 限制IP地址访问:通过服务器或数据库配置,限制只有特定的IP地址可以连接到数据库,这样可以降低攻击风险。
- 定期更新软件:保持数据库管理系统和相关软件的最新版本,以修补可能存在的安全漏洞。
- 启用加密:使用SSL/TLS等协议加密数据传输,确保数据在传输过程中的安全。
总结
通过对SQL网络端口的深入了解,您可以更有效地配置和保护您使用的数据库。无论是为了提高业务的日常运行效率,还是为了确保数据的安全性,做好SQL网络端口的管理都显得尤为重要。希望通过本文的分享,您能够掌握与SQL网络端口相关的基本知识,进而提高对数据库通信及其安全管理的理解。
感谢您阅读完这篇文章。通过这篇文章,您可以更加深入地了解SQL网络端口的配置和安全措施,这将有助于提升您在数据库管理上的能力。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...